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Làm thế nào để xóa các bản ghi trong bảng được lặp lại?

Trước tiên, hãy cân nhắc đặt ID của bạn các trường dưới dạng AI (tăng tự động) và thậm chí cả PK (Khóa chính).

Để loại bỏ các hàng trùng lặp đó, chúng tôi sẽ tạo một bảng mới và sẽ di chuyển tất cả các hàng trùng lặp vào nó. Sau đó, bỏ bảng đó.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Sử dụng strtotime cho các ngày trước năm 1970

  2. Làm thế nào để lưu trữ MQTT Mosquitto xuất bản các sự kiện vào MySQL?

  3. Android- Dữ liệu được phân bổ trong spinner nhưng khi được chọn không hiển thị giá trị trong spinner

  4. Trợ giúp truy vấn SQL - có hai nơi điều kiện tham gia

  5. MySQL ERROR 1005 (HY000):Không thể tạo bảng 'foo. # Sql-12c_4' (errno:150)